The situations under which this bugs shows up are somewhat rare:
- The filtered item needs to be in transform so that it's bounds
are not changed by scrolling.
- The filtered item needs to contain items that change their drawing
depending on the building rect. In this case an image with downscale
on decode.
- The filter needs to be unsupported by WebRender.
